“Stop blaming people, circumstances, the devil or even God for things that go wrong, & start being the person God intended us to be. We may make mistakes, but we are not a failure until we start blaming someone else, we have to own up to our action that we did that cause our problems, fix it, apologize to who we hurt, learn from our mistakes & move on !!”

Glen Rambharack
